Title: The Innovations of Theodore A. Girard
Introduction
Theodore A. Girard is a notable inventor based in Williamsport, PA (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of chemistry, particularly in the development of halogenated hydantoins. With a total of 7 patents to his name, Girard's work has had a lasting impact on various applications, including bleaching agents and disinfectants.
Latest Patents
Girard's latest patents include a method for preparing halogenated hydantoins. This innovative product serves as a bleaching agent or disinfectant, comprising a halogenated hydantoin of a specific formula. The halogenated hydantoin can be produced with either chlorine or bromine, resulting in a product that is substantially dust-free and free-flowing. Upon compaction, it forms a solid product of high physical integrity. Another patent focuses on shaped halogenated hydantoins, which share similar properties and applications as the previous invention.
